如何通过日志定位系统日志管理问题?

在当今信息化时代,系统日志管理对于企业来说至关重要。通过系统日志,我们可以了解系统的运行状况,及时发现并解决潜在问题。然而,如何通过日志定位系统日志管理问题呢?本文将围绕这一主题展开,为您详细解析如何通过日志定位系统日志管理问题。

一、了解系统日志

首先,我们需要了解什么是系统日志。系统日志是记录系统运行过程中各种事件、异常和性能信息的文档。它可以帮助我们了解系统的运行状况,及时发现并解决潜在问题。

二、分析日志文件

  1. 日志文件类型

系统日志通常包括以下几种类型:

  • 系统日志:记录系统启动、关闭、运行过程中发生的事件。
  • 应用程序日志:记录应用程序运行过程中发生的事件,如错误、警告、信息等。
  • 安全日志:记录系统安全事件,如登录失败、权限更改等。

  1. 日志文件格式

日志文件格式主要有以下几种:

  • 文本格式:常见的文本格式有TXT、LOG等。
  • XML格式:XML格式日志文件具有较好的可读性和可扩展性。
  • JSON格式:JSON格式日志文件具有较好的结构性和可读性。

  1. 分析日志文件

分析日志文件是定位系统日志管理问题的关键步骤。以下是一些常用的分析方法:

  • 关键字搜索:根据关键字搜索日志文件中的相关事件。
  • 时间序列分析:分析日志文件中的事件发生时间,找出异常事件。
  • 统计分析:统计日志文件中的事件类型、发生频率等,找出潜在问题。

三、定位系统日志管理问题

  1. 日志文件缺失或损坏
  • 原因:系统异常、磁盘故障、日志文件权限问题等。
  • 解决方法:检查磁盘空间、修复磁盘错误、调整日志文件权限等。

  1. 日志文件过大
  • 原因:系统运行时间过长、日志记录过于详细等。
  • 解决方法:调整日志记录级别、定期清理日志文件等。

  1. 日志文件格式不统一
  • 原因:不同应用程序使用不同的日志文件格式。
  • 解决方法:统一日志文件格式,使用日志转换工具等。

  1. 日志文件分析困难
  • 原因:日志文件内容复杂、格式不统一等。
  • 解决方法:使用日志分析工具,如ELK(Elasticsearch、Logstash、Kibana)等。

四、案例分析

某企业发现系统运行过程中频繁出现异常,导致业务中断。通过分析系统日志,发现异常事件主要集中在数据库访问方面。进一步分析发现,数据库连接异常的原因是数据库连接池配置不当。通过调整数据库连接池配置,解决了该问题。

五、总结

通过日志定位系统日志管理问题是保证系统稳定运行的关键。了解系统日志、分析日志文件、定位问题并解决问题,是系统日志管理的重要环节。希望本文能为您提供一定的帮助。

猜你喜欢:eBPF